About

Francis Den Dulk is a Series 65-licensed financial advisor with eight years of industry experience. He has worked at AEM Asset Management, LLC since 2020 and previously at RRBB Asset Management, LLC from 2017 to 2020. AEM Asset Management, LLC provides investment advisory services to individuals, charitable organizations, and corporations, offering discretionary portfolio management and financial planning. The firm uses a combination of third-party money managers and model portfolios across various asset classes and employs both technical and fundamental analysis tailored to client objectives.
